Residents of East Singhbhum’s three assembly constituencies – 47 Jugsalai (SC), 48 Jamshedpur East, and 49 Jamshedpur West – are urged by the district administration to play a key role in ensuring the accuracy of the voter rolls. A special appeal has been made for all electors to locate their names within the electoral roll by referencing the 2003 Special Intensive Revision (SIR) list. This verification step is critical, and voters are requested to inform their respective Booth Level Officer (BLO) via telephone once they have confirmed their details. The administration has pointed citizens towards official websites for finding BLO contact information and for conducting name searches. If a voter’s name was registered outside Jharkhand in the 2003 list, specific online procedures are available. Support is also available through helpline numbers for those encountering difficulties. The deadline for voters to submit their 2003 SIR-related details is December 25, 2025, a crucial step towards building a truly accurate and trustworthy electoral database.
